Where did the sac and fox tribe originate?

The Sac and Fox tribes, also known as the Sac and Fox Nation, originated in the Great Lakes region of North America, particularly in present-day Wisconsin and Illinois. They were originally part of the Algonquian-speaking peoples. Over time, due to various pressures, including European colonization and westward expansion, they migrated to areas such as Iowa and Oklahoma. Today, the Sac and Fox Nation is primarily based in Oklahoma.


In what states did the Sac and Fox tribe live?

The Sac and Fox tribe traditionally inhabited areas in the Midwest, primarily in present-day Illinois, Iowa, Wisconsin, and parts of Missouri. They were known for their semi-nomadic lifestyle, relying on agriculture and hunting. Over time, due to various conflicts and treaties, they were forcibly relocated to reservations in other states, including Kansas and Oklahoma. Today, the Sac and Fox Nation has a significant presence in Oklahoma, where they maintain their cultural heritage.

Who were the Mesquakie?

The Mesquakie or Meskwaki are also known as the Fox tribe, who have long been in close proximity to the Sac (or Sauk or Saukie) tribe - indeed they are often termed "Sac and Fox" as if they were one people.Their name is really Meshkwahkihaki, meaning Red Earth [People], from a tribal origin story that says they were originally formed by the Creator from red clay.


What are the sac tribe traditions?

The Sac tribe, part of the larger Sac and Fox Nation, has a rich cultural heritage that includes traditions centered around storytelling, music, and dance. They celebrate important ceremonies like the Green Corn Festival, which marks the harvest and renewal. Traditional crafts such as beadwork and quillwork are also significant, reflecting their artistic expression. Additionally, the tribe emphasizes the importance of community and connection to nature in their spiritual practices and daily life.
